Since absorption rates, volumes of distribution and elimination rates differ greatly among the benzodiazepine derivatives... Two half-lives can be described: the alpha half-life, the rate of decline in plasma concentrations due to the process of drug redistribution from the central to the peripheral compartment, and the beta half-life, the rate of decline due to the process of drug elimination due to metabolism.
